Standerton Primary School held a Talent Show to showcase the talent of the pupils on 26 March.

The evening included a variety of items, from singing, dancing, gumboots dancing to acrobatics.

They also had a lucky draw, where the winners won a weekend-getaway to Fern Hill Hotel in KwaZulu Natal.

The winners slept in a suite where Nelson Mandela had slept.

Ms Nadia Pochee won the getaway-prize.

The school thanked all the sponsors for making the event a success.

The junior winner was Zoë Lecordier (energy dance) and Siwe Mahlangu, Wandile Kumako, Lindiwe Ntsuntsha and Katleho Thamae were second with country dance.

The senior winner was John Lecordier (piano) and Tsepo Tshabalala, Gift Makhubu and Thato Mahamotsa were second with gumboots dancing.

John Lecordier was the overall winner with the well-known piano piece “Für Elize”.
